发明名称 Non-articulated portable CMM
摘要 A portable articulated arm coordinate measuring machine (AACMM) for measuring three-dimensional coordinates of an object in space is provided including a base and a positionable arm coupled to the base. The arm has at least one arm segment including a position transducer for producing a position signal. An electronic circuit receives the position signal from the at least one position transducer. A non-articulated measurement device, coupled to the arm, includes a flexible member having at least one sensing element configured to sense deflection of the flexible member. A probe of the flexible member contacts a surface of an object. A processing unit coupled to the sensing element determines the position and shape of the flexible member. A processor, coupled to the electronic circuit, determines the three-dimensional coordinates of a point on the object in response to position signal from the position transducer and the position signals from the processing unit.

主权项 1. A portable articulated arm coordinate measuring machine for measuring three-dimensional coordinates of an object in space, comprising: a base; a manually positionable arm rotationally coupled to the base at a first end, the arm including at least one arm segment, each arm segment including at least one position transducer for producing a position signal; an electronic circuit which receives the position signal from the at least one position transducer; a non-articulated measurement device coupled to the second end of the arm, the non-articulated measurement device including: a flexible member including at least one sensing element configured to sense deflection of an adjacent portion of the flexible member;a probe connected to a second end of the flexible member, the probe being configured to contact a surface of an object; anda processing unit operably coupled to the at least one sensing element to sense deflection thereof, the processing unit having a stored model of the flexible member such that the processing unit is configured to apply the deflection sensed of the at least one sensing element to the model to determine the position and shape of the flexible member; and a processor coupled to the electronic circuit, the processor being configured to determine the three-dimensional coordinates of a point on the object in response to receiving the position signal from the at least one position transducer and in response to receiving position signals from the processing unit.
